Understanding the Requirements
First off, let's talk about the basic requirements. To even begin thinking about getting that truck driver's license through OSC Bahrain, you gotta make sure you tick all the boxes. This usually includes being a certain age (typically 21 or older), having a valid Bahraini ID (or a residence permit if you're not a citizen), and passing both a medical examination and a vision test. Seriously, don't skip the eye test – you need to see where you're going! Also, you'll likely need to provide a clean criminal record, because, you know, safety first! Make sure all your documents are up-to-date and officially translated if they're not in Arabic or English. Missing or expired documents are a surefire way to delay your application, and nobody wants that. Keep in mind that OSC Bahrain might have some additional internal requirements or preferences, so it’s always a good idea to check directly with them or someone familiar with their procedures. This could include specific training certifications or previous experience in a related field. Application Process
Alright, so you've got all your documents in order – awesome! Now comes the application process. Generally, you'll start by submitting your application along with all the required documents to the relevant department within OSC Bahrain. This could be the HR or training department, so make sure you know exactly where to submit your stuff. After submitting, there's usually a waiting period while they verify everything. This might involve checking your background, confirming your qualifications, and ensuring all your paperwork is legit. Once your application is approved (fingers crossed!), you'll move on to the next stage, which usually involves some form of training or assessment. This could be classroom-based learning, practical driving sessions, or a combination of both. The training is designed to equip you with the knowledge and skills you need to operate a truck safely and efficiently. Pay close attention during these sessions and don't be afraid to ask questions! The instructors are there to help you succeed. After the training, you'll typically have to pass a series of tests to demonstrate your competence. These tests might include written exams, practical driving assessments, and maybe even some vehicle inspection exercises. If you pass all the tests, congratulations! You're one step closer to getting your license. The final step usually involves paying any required fees and receiving your official truck driver's license. This license will likely be specific to the type of truck you're qualified to drive, so make sure it matches the vehicles you'll be operating. Training and Testing
Okay, let's dive deeper into the training and testing phase. This is where you really prove you've got what it takes to handle a truck safely and responsibly. The training programs offered through OSC Bahrain are designed to cover everything from basic driving skills to advanced techniques for handling different types of cargo and road conditions. You'll learn about vehicle maintenance, safety regulations, and emergency procedures. Pay attention to the details – they could save your life (or someone else's) someday! The practical driving sessions are especially important. This is your chance to get behind the wheel and practice maneuvering a truck in a controlled environment. You'll learn how to park, turn, and navigate various obstacles. Don't be afraid to make mistakes – that's what practice is for! The instructors will provide feedback and guidance to help you improve your skills. When it comes to testing, expect a comprehensive evaluation of your knowledge and abilities. The written exams will test your understanding of traffic laws, safety regulations, and vehicle mechanics. The practical driving assessments will evaluate your ability to operate a truck safely and efficiently in real-world conditions. You might also be required to perform a pre-trip inspection to demonstrate your knowledge of vehicle maintenance.
